>> During the production of Ozy we need to program some 500 24LC128 EEPROMS.
>> This EEPROM is use to hold the USB  VID and PID of the Ozy board.
>>
>> There is a facility to program the blank chip after it has been assembled 
>> on
>> the PCB and this is the process we used when building the prototypes.
>> However, this is rather a time consuming process ( when it has to be done
>> 500 times!) and what would be ideal would be to install these chips ready
>> programmed.
>>
>> Phil N8VB suggested that we use a jig to hold the chip and program them 
>> via
>> I2C. Has anyone built such a jig, knows how to make one, or knows if it
>> possible to order them ready programmed.
